Friday 11th October
 
This week in computing we have been learning to program robots. We worked in threes to lay a masking tape path for our robot thinking carefully about how we would program each step. The children had a great time getting creative with their routes and were very successful with their programming! Well done :)

Friday 4th October
 
This week I have been blown away by the team building work the children have done in P.E.
I set them the task of rescuing some bean bags I had stolen. The catch was that the floor was lava and they only had boats made out of hoops to get across the yard to rescue them! 
I was so impressed by the children's team work and problem solving - they all managed to recuse all of the bean bags and thankfully nothing fell in the lava!

Friday 20th September
 
During this week we have had lots of very interactive lessons. The children have been learning our English text, The Gingerbread Man and have come up with lots of actions to help them remember the story - I hope they enjoy retelling it at home! 
Alongside our actions we have also made stick puppets to help us tell the story - this involved careful cutting and sticking.
 
In our DT lessons we have also been learning about making sliding pictures. We put our cutting skills to the test to create a cut in the middle of the page and then carefully cut round our cars. I'm sure you'll agree they all look amazing! We hope they've had fun with them at home!
